Glencoe rests in a fold of Sierra Nevada foothills, a landscape where granite bones push through a skin of chaparral and scattered ponderosa pines. It lies 35.3 miles south-east of El Dorado Hills, CA (from El Dorado Hills, CA: bearing 130°T), and is situated 7.4 miles south-south-west of Buckhorn.
